What is a centroid in a triangle?
Back
The centroid is the point where the three medians of the triangle intersect. It is also the center of mass of the triangle.

How do you find the length of a segment from a centroid to a vertex?
Back
The length from the centroid to a vertex is two-thirds the length of the median from that vertex to the midpoint of the opposite side.

What is the relationship between the segments created by the centroid on a median?
Back
The centroid divides each median into two segments, with the segment connecting the centroid to the vertex being twice as long as the segment connecting the centroid to the midpoint of the opposite side.
